Pneumatic Systems and Circuits – Basic Level: In the SI Units provides a comprehensive introduction to industrial pneumatic systems and their applications. Written in a clear and practical style, the book explains the principles, components, circuits, maintenance practices, and safety requirements essential for understanding compressed air systems.
The book covers compressed air generation, air treatment, distribution systems, actuators, control valves, and single-actuator pneumatic circuits. Practical engineering concepts are presented in a structured manner to help readers understand the operation, analysis, maintenance, and troubleshooting of pneumatic systems used in modern industry.
Whether you are an engineering student, faculty member, maintenance engineer, or automation professional, this book serves as a valuable resource for building a strong foundation in industrial pneumatics. All technical information and calculations are presented using the International System of Units (SI).
